Default Re: 92 Accord EGR error

Normally when the computer throws a code for that, it is because the lift
sensor in the EGR valve doesn't sense the valve opening. Could be a busted
diaphragm (check with a vacuum gauge) or a bad sensor in the valve, or a bad
vacuum control system causing the valve to never open. Usually if you have
EGR port problems the computer thinks everything is working fine.
